No title. National Hunger Lunch to celebrate 25th anniversary of Oxfam, London.

C/U bread rolls. C/U plate of cheese (bread and cheese are the only food served at lunch to draw attention to World's famine victims). L/S guests gathered for lunch at Whitehall's Banqueting Hall. Guests include...
